Reflections 2018-2019

As I continue to focus on perceptions of life and existence, this series is a continuation of Perspectives from 2017, but it begins taking a closer look at the world we live in. It incorporates imagery from the Hubble telescope to transition from my previous work and as a reminder that we are a part of the vastness of the cosmos, but it also increasingly incorporates elements of the natural world including imagery of Missouri and Colorado, and also nods to my family.

In this collection I also continue my journey over the last five years to break myself from having to use a strict reference to create my paintings. It’s a range of works that explore the balance between using partial references and the lack thereof. I manipulate borrowed photographs by reforming them, and then alternate from using the image for guidance to simply using my own discernment. Instead of being a slave to my reference, I am better able to focus on strengthening my composition and creating more spirited color harmonies.
